Hello all, i have a question and I hope someone can point me in the right direction to solve it. I need one zope object to hold a reference to another zope object so the first object can call methods of the second object. oh, these are python classes.
Example: object 1 is : /container1/container1a/item1 object 2 is : /container2/container2a/item1 object1 needs to hold a reference to object2. I'm really stuck on how to store and access object2 from object1.
any pointers?
I think what you're looking for is getPhysicalPath() and unrestrictedTraverse(). Store object2.getPhysicalPath(), which returns a tuple, in object1. To find object2 again, call object1.unrestrictedTraverse(stored_physical_path). Note that this only works in Zope 2.2.x+. Shane
